Union, NJ school counselor salary overview (2026 est., based on 2025 BLS)

In Union, NJ, projections for 2026 anticipate that school counselors will earn a median annual salary of $73,324, surpassing the national median by nearly 14%. This salary range spans from $50,663 at the 10th percentile to $113,652 at the 90th percentile, indicating a healthy distribution of pay based on experience and educational qualifications among counselors. Union's specific counselor-to-student ratio reflects local hiring practices, which are in response to the American School Counselor Association's recommended 1:250 benchmark. This suggests an evolving landscape for school counselors in Union, as districts increasingly recognize the necessity of qualified mental health support in schools, particularly following the expansion of funding for mental health initiatives post-COVID.

School Counselor Job Market in Union

In examining the local market for school counselor pay in Union, it’s notable that 15 counselors are actively employed in the area. With a cost-of-living index of 115.2, the purchasing power of these salaries can feel tighter than what the figure suggests. Pay discrepancies often arise from the K-12 pay structure, where compensation is linked to experience and educational credentials, such as the difference between a master's degree and a doctorate. Public school districts typically offer the most competitive salaries, particularly those that have implemented extended contracts or stipends for added roles. To maximize earnings, aspiring counselors might consider strategic roles such as department heads or involvement in summer programs designed to enhance student success. Understanding these local dynamics and aligning one’s qualifications with district needs can provide a clearer pathway to higher salary opportunities in Union, NJ.
